Well, "Evil" wouldn't be the right term for it. He still worked for the greater good, it was just a choice of how he accomplished his mission. You could choose to be honorable about how you tried to save the galaxy, or ruthless. Saying evil would imply a change of motivations. In fact, any game that has true choices between good and evil have you completing separate goals. (I.E. In KOTOR as Light Side (Or Good) you save the galaxy and destroy the Star Forge whereas as Dark Side (Or Evil) you take the throne of the Sith Empire and command of the Star Forge in order to conquer the Galaxy.)
